Parking Space Layout

A proper parking space layout starts with the site’s actual dimensions, traffic patterns, entrances, exits, and turning movements. Spaces need to be arranged so vehicles can park and leave without blocking drive aisles or creating confusion at corners and loading areas. On commercial properties, layout decisions also affect how efficiently the lot functions during peak use. We consider spacing, stall angle, and lane width so the lot is usable, orderly, and easy to navigate.

Fire Lane Marking

Fire lane marking identifies areas that must remain open for emergency access. These markings must be visible and consistent, placed where they support fire department access and site safety. On busy properties, fire lanes should be easy to identify from the drive aisle and from building entrances. This reduces the chance of blocked access and helps keep the lot aligned with local safety expectations.

ADA Spaces

ADA parking spaces require accurate marking, clear access aisles, and proper placement within the lot. Accessible stalls should be easy to find and separated from general traffic so they remain usable for people who need them. We pay close attention to visibility and consistency when marking handicap spaces, especially on sites serving medical offices, retail centers, apartment communities, and public-facing businesses. Proper layout matters as much as the paint itself.

Directional Markings

Directional arrows, stop bars, and related signage help traffic move through a lot without hesitation. These markings reduce wrong-way movement, improve circulation, and make entrances and exits easier to follow. For commercial properties in the Lehigh Valley, directional markings are especially useful where traffic is tight, visibility is limited, or multiple uses share the same lot. Clear guidance keeps the property easier to use for everyone.

Surface Prep and Durability

Good striping starts with a clean, sound surface. Dirt, loose material, and oil residue can affect how well the markings bond and how long they stay visible. We use layout methods that keep lines straight, spacing consistent, and symbols legible under daily traffic and seasonal weather. The goal is clear pavement markings that remain useful after the work is complete.
